Skip to content
PEREGRINE

Peregrine Architecture

Bottom-up catalog and cross-product synthesis. Each team owns its own architecture; this is the index, the cross-team interface register, and the umbrella for shared standards.

Each slice is a real thing real people work on. Read top-down inside a slice. Cross-link sideways when something connects.

Penetrator WP

The customer-facing WordPress security product. Five services: front-end, backend, orchestrator, scanner, reporter.
Read →

Sight

WordPress CVE intelligence platform — canonical CVE store, plugin detector, exposure scoring.
Read →

Sight Labs

AI-first SAST research pipeline. Multi-model ensemble, sandbox-verified findings. Writes into Sight.
Read →

Billing

Credit ledger, entitlements, plans, Stripe abstraction. Penetrator WP first; every Peregrine product next.
Read →

CI/CD infrastructure

Push, promote, release, sync-back, monitor. Cross-product async work hosted here.
Read →

Design system

How brand evolves across every Peregrine front-end. Multi-brand tokens, four validation apps, atomic publish ceremony.
Read →

TechSys websites

peregrinetechsys.com (prod) + staging. WordPress monorepo, Tier-2 marketing inheritance, daily-sync drift detector.
Read →

Group website

peregrinegroupco.com. Tier-1 marketing inheritance, prod only.
Read →

  • Every slice links to canonical local docs in the source teams. Each team owns its own architecture.
  • Cross-slice links surface when a flow leaves one slice and lands in another (e.g. CI/CD’s daily-sync writes drift PRs into the TechSys websites slice).
  • Per-team summary cards live in Catalog — one file per repo, ~80 lines, summary + connections + canonical-doc links.
  • Cross-team interfaces live in Interfaces. Bilateral by default; this team blesses on escalation.
  • Operating principle: centralization vs decentralization balance. Decentralized by default; centralization must justify itself.

Phase 1 — assembly, bottom-up — is substantively complete:

  • 26 of 26 in-scope repos cataloged.
  • ~70+ cross-team interfaces observed.
  • 8 of 8 slices live: Penetrator WP · Sight · Sight Labs · Billing · CI/CD · Design system · TechSys websites · Group website.
  • Discipline pages present — descriptive, sourced from observed practice. Prescriptive standards deferred to phase 3.

Phase 2 (synthesis) and phase 3 (standards) are the next horizons. Per the governance principle, prescription waits until reality is mapped.